I have two older nest cameras which has been working fine.
I few months ago I changed my WiFi-password and since then I have not been able to reinstall the cameras.
The cameras does not have a reset button as they are the older version.
Just re-adding the cameras in the nest-app results in error code C102
connecting them to my MacBook results in an error code since the dmg is to old and not supported any more.
what should I do?

I'm just another Google Nest customer, but my understanding is that, since the 1st gen cameras have no factory reset button, you can change a camera's Wi-Fi in only these two ways, while you are still on your previous Wi-Fi network so that you can communicate with the camera:
1) Remove the camera from the Google Nest app.
2) If the camera permits it, go to Settings | Home info \ Home Wi-Fi help and change the settings.
https://support.google.com/googlenest/answer/9223711
If you can't change your network name (SSID) and password on your new router/modem to the values used on your old router/modem, then you might have to wait for up to 60 days for your Nest Aware history to expire (https://support.google.com/googlenest/answer/9249728).

Only way i found was to change the wifi name and password to exactly what it was beforehand then they connect... Bit disappointing we have to endure these faults
